Transaction e717fec7ea9691ad2de892667160de00ecc62347adcfc250401a7aa105260998
1 Input
1 Output
-
e717fec7ea9691ad2de892667160de00ecc62347adcfc250401a7aa105260998:0
- value
- 75605
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9dcaa25c97b607a81168566ac278b9f0b0c118e5 OP_EQUAL
- address
- 3G5Lkw81FuMu5DmY3HGdfHfhntQKGTsSUf